Quick heads-up on Pinwheel UI versioning: we cut a minor release every sprint, and anything touching component props needs a changeset file in the PR. No changeset, no merge — the bot will nag you. Majors are rare and go through the design council first. The full policy, with examples of what counts as breaking, lives on the internal page below.

wiki page, bahip-yahip: https://grafana.qirvanlabs.corp/browse/display/projects/cc3a1b9dbfc9

Step 4: File descriptor leak check. Before promoting the Quillbarn build, run the descriptor audit on the staging node. The leak we chased last quarter came from unclosed socket handles in the Perchline poller, so watch the count after each sync cycle. If descriptors climb past 2,000, restart the poller and capture the lsof snapshot for the Tamsin dashboard. Once the count is stable, enable the diagnostics uploader, which needs credentials in the env file. Add the following line to deploy.env:

sealed setting: LEDGER_TOKEN20=6148d35bbb480b0ab79e

## 3.2.0 — Signing key rotation

The signing key for Auditglass, the audit-log viewer, has been rotated effective this release. All plugin packages must be re-verified against the new key; packages verified against the old key will fail to load in 3.2.0 and later. No API changes accompany this rotation. Plugin authors should update their verification config before publishing builds targeting 3.2.x. The previous key is revoked and will not validate any artifact. The new verification key appears below.

deploy key for kagup-bawig: bky9_ZMq28eTw9

☐ Studio orientation — take the new starter to the Pinefold training studio (Level 3, past the kitchenette). Show them the booking sheet, the camera cart, and where to return lapel mics. Studio door stays locked between sessions. They'll need the keypad code below to get in.

door code, tagug-yafof: bdg-OSVVCL-72724422